How To Avoid Moisture & Rust Damage Of Elevator Components During Ocean Shipment? Standardized Moisture-proof Packaging Solutions
Q: How to avoid moisture and rust damage of elevator components during ocean shipment? What are standardized moisture-proof packaging solutions? A: Long ocean shipping cycles, large cabin temperature differences and high air humidity easily cause rust on metal parts and short circuits of circuit boards. Poor packaging protection leads to buyer rejection and huge after-sales losses, so standardized moisture-proof packaging is a core link of foreign trade delivery.
- Layered moisture & rust proof standards for different components
- Heavy metal parts (traction machines, guide rails, safety gears, buffers): Coated with industrial anti-rust oil evenly, wrapped with thick vacuum moisture-proof film, filled with large-capacity desiccants and sealed in fumigated solid wooden crates;
- Precision electrical parts (control cabinets, door mainboards, sensors): Independently packed in IP65 anti-static moisture-proof boxes with color-changing desiccants and breathable valves, not mixed with heavy metal parts;
- Cabin decoration panels and ornaments: Wrapped with waterproof bubble film, equipped with anti-collision corner protectors, with ventilation gaps reserved inside wooden crates for moisture dissipation;
- Stainless steel door system parts: No anti-rust oil required, only vacuum film and desiccants to prevent grease contamination on appearance.
- Supporting requirements for standardized wooden case packaging All export wooden crates undergo fumigation heat treatment with IPPC marks printed on the surface. Moisture-proof, fragile and upright stacking signs are sprayed outside boxes. Buffer foam is filled inside to avoid friction damage from sea turbulence. Outer waterproof stretch film is wrapped for long-distance ocean transport.
- Value-added supporting services for foreign trade delivery Real packaging videos are provided before shipment, together with moisture-proof packaging instructions for buyers. Extra anti-rust bags and dehumidifiers can be added for long shipping routes to Southeast Asia and Europe. A list of moisture-proof accessories is marked on packing lists for buyers’ inspection after arrival.
